Lots range in size from .10 of an acre for deeded campground lots exclusively for campers, RVs and travel trailers as well as .5 acres to 1.5 acres for residential lots in various scenic locations around the resort including a limited number of river front lots and several with mountain views.

The Georgia mountain resort is located in Gilmer County just over 75 miles north of Atlanta in the Blue Ridge Mountains and at the foothills of the legendary Appalachian Mountain Range. The resort is a 5,500 + acre development consisting of more than 7,000 individual, privately owned lots divided by seven miles of the beautiful Coosawattee River. The Coosawattee is formed where the Ellijay and Cartecay river meet and then travels for six or seven miles where it becomes Carter's Lake, a gorgeous recreational lake formed by the Corps of Engineers.

The resort is expansive with approximately 160 miles of roads, six river parks, The Water Tower Conference Center, The Recreation Center and The Villas at Coosawattee. Just outside the Eagle Mountain gates, The General Store features a deli style menu as well as tubing and Pickin' on the Porch during the warm seasons.

Included with lot purchases are resort amenities ranging from The Recreation Center with its year-round heated indoor pool, sunning decks, fitness facility, miniature golf, game room, snack bar,  year-round swimming, tennis courts, and more to the six river parks with a fully stocked fishing pond, camp sites, horseshoe pits, basketball courts, playgrounds, and more. The Riverside Pool is a family favorite with an outdoor swimming pool, snacks & games, picnic tables, and the Indian Fishtrap Suspension Bridge. The Foxhound Pool is a quiet spot surrounded by the peace and tranquility of nature. A dog park is available in the resort as well as Wi-Fi Hot Spots and The Coosawattee Library.

The surrounding area outside of the resort is also chock-full of adventure:

   * Build an Ark right outside of The Villas at Coosawattee’
s Eagle Mountain gate is a barn bustling with a menagerie of rescued animals. Everyone will get a kick out of the critters and their tour of the ark.

   * Just a short drive from the resort is Cherokee Valley Ranch where tubing, tobogganing, horseback riding, zip-lines, and  waterfall hayrides are featured on the majestic ranch. The fast and exciting tubing and tobogganing is on year-round dry “snow” and the horseback riding is suitable for all experience levels. And the hayride tours the ranch, culminating in a fireside cowboy lunch or dinner at a secluded campsite.

   * A day at The Alley Family Bowling Center will have the kids bowling, bouncing on inflatables, and playing  laser tag. The center has a snack bar, Build-a-Bear store, and arcade games too.

   * Need some more family fun? Gilmer Golf and Games offers a challenging game of miniature golf over moguls, between rocks, and through water hazards. Waterfalls, rushing streams, and goldfish ponds accent the course. Take a whirl in the batting cages too.

If relaxation is more your speed, check out these attractions:

   * Golfing in North Georgia is ever popular at Whitepath Golf Course. Whitepath offers breathtaking scenery from elevated tees overlooking 18 lush fairways and medium-sized greens. A trout stream and four lakes come into play, and abundant wildlife including deer, quail and turkey can be observed throughout the course.

   * Or perhaps an afternoon of live music and wine tasting is more your preference. Cartecay Vineyards features The Tasting Barn which is a refurbished circa 1890s barn and sits on the same site as when it was first constructed.  The vineyards are open Thursday through Sunday with live performances to compliment their good wine.

   * And a trip to the day spa is wonderfully restful and rejuvenating option. Spectra Hair Creations and Dayspa is located off the circle of Ellijay and features massage, skin care and waxing, nail care, and so much more.
